Abstract [sv]

Bakgrund: Förekomsten av psykisk ohälsa hos fängelseintagna är väl utbrett och har bekräftats av tidigare studier.

Syfte: Syftet med denna studie var att undersöka den psykiska ohälsan hos fängelseintagna i Marocko och att klargöra skillnader i psykisk ohälsa hos de intagna som har ett aktivt substansbruk och hos de med ett inaktivt/inget substansbruk.

Metod: Undersökningen inkluderade 177 manliga intagna, som fyllde i en uppsättning av frågeformulär, däribland Drug Use Disorder Identification Test (DUDIT) and Brief Symptom Inventory (BSI). Deltagandet var frivilligt och anonymt.

Resultat: Det påvisades en signifikant skillnad i psykisk ohälsa mellan grupperna "aktiva missbrukare" och "inaktiva/icke missbrukare". Intagna med aktivt missbruk hade värre mental hälsa i alla domäner av BSI. Den största skillnaden uppmättes i domänerna "GSI (Global Severity Index)", "fientlighet" och "depression".

Konklusion: Detta är den första studien som beskriver marockanska intagnas psykiska hälsa. Studiens resultat stärker även tidigare forskning om att drogmissbruk förvärrar psykisk ohälsa.

Abstract [en]

Background: Psychiatric ill-health among prison inmate populations is frequently occurring problem, confirmed by previous research.

Aim: The present study aims to determine Moroccan prisoners' psychiatric profile, operationalized as psychological distress, and to define the differences in the level of psychological distress among inmates with an active substance abuse and those with not active or no substance abuse.

Methods: A sample of 177 male inmates completed an anonymous survey, which included the Drug Use Disorder Identification Test (DUDIT) and the Brief Symptom Inventory (BSI).

Results: The difference in the level of psychological distress of "Active addicts" compared to "Not active or non-addicts" was highly significant. "Active addict" prison inmates scored significantly higher in each primary symptom domains of BSI. The strongest differences were measured in the general distress scale, and the hostility and depression domains.

Conclusion: This is the first study describing Moroccan inmates' mental health profile while strengthening previous findings about the negative effects of active drug abuse on mental health.
